After the Democrat criticized the declared GOP presidential candidate for his remarks about race and racial progress in the country, Sen. Tim Scott (R-S.C.) fired back.

We live in a land of opportunity, not oppression. To protect their power, democracies deny our progress. “The Left wants you to believe faith in America is a fraud and progress in our country is a myth,” he said.

It is MY life that disproves the lies of the radical Left. The United States is a country where little Black and Brown boys and girls can be President. We’ve already had one, and there’s good news – “We’re going to have another,” he concluded.

According to the South Carolina Republican, Obama made the comments during a podcast interview with his former White House senior adviser David Axelrod published Thursday. When asked about Scott’s messaging regarding race, the former president suggested Scott wasn’t offering solutions to deal with systematic racism within the country or acknowledging Black Americans’ difficulties.

Republicans may say, “I want us all to live together,” but they have no plan to address generational poverty, which is a result of centuries of racism in this country. Discrimination is everywhere, from getting a job to buying a house to the criminal justice system, if the candidate refuses to acknowledge it.

There can’t just ignore all that and pretend as if everything is equal and fair if somebody isn’t acknowledging and proposing those elements that say, ‘No‘. People are rightly skeptical if we don’t walk the walk as well as talk the talk,” he concluded.

Black Americans are making rapid progress within the U.S., according to Scott, suggesting Democrats are underestimating their accomplishments. Joy Behar said Scott “doesn’t get it” about systemic racism during an appearance on “The View.” Scott has previously faced pushback over his statements.
